import sys
from time import time
from arrayfire import (array, randu, matmul)
import arrayfire as af
def bench(A, iters = 100):
start = time()
for t in range(iters):
B = af.matmul(A, A)
af.sync()
return (time() - start) / iters
if __name__ == "__main__":
if (len(sys.argv) > 1):
af.set_device(int(sys.argv[1]))
af.info()
print("Benchmark N x N matrix multiply")
for n in range(128, 2048 + 128, 128):
A = af.randu(n, n)
af.sync()
t = bench(A)
gflops = 2.0 * (n**3) / (t * 1E9)
print("Time taken for %4d x %4d: %0.4f Gflops" % (n, n, gflops))
